I'm thinking about the following:
All races that do not start with a feat gain any feat that normally grants +1 to an ability except Resilient, but without the boost to the ability.
This grants a bunch of interesting but not super-power "half-feats". Usually not majorly combat-focused, either. It does dilute the variant human a bit, that is intentional. Resilient seems like it would be a default choice for all casters who don't get Con proficiency in order to keep concentration, and a must-have is boring.
